用於具有裝飾材料的刺繡的裝置已經可以取得將近一百年。在技術文獻之中,所謂的飾帶刺繡與釘珠刺繡金葱刺繡之間是有差異的。在飾帶刺繡之中,細繩或是類似緞帶的材料是以所需的裝飾形式被縫到刺繡基部上。對於釘珠刺繡金葱刺繡,小型的物體,像是珠片、串珠及類似物是被縫上去的(Schöner,Freier,Embroidery Techniques,Leipzig,1982,p.309,329,FR 467 481,CH 563 486)。 Devices for embroidery with decorative materials have been available for nearly a hundred years. In the technical literature, there is a difference between the so-called sash embroidery and the beaded embroidery glitter embroidery. In sash embroidery, a string or ribbon-like material is sewn to the embroidery base in the desired decorative form. For beaded embroidered glitter embroidery, small objects such as beads, beads and the like are sewn up (Schöner, Freier, Embroidery Techniques, Leipzig, 1982, p. 309, 329, FR 467 481, CH 563 486) .

從習知技術,舉例而言,EP-A 1 561 849揭示了所謂的珠片頭部,及EP-A 1 764 435揭示了飾帶頭部,其中使用了梭式刺繡機。用這些裝置,類似條帶的部件被供應到刺繡點且被縫到刺繡基部,其中當縫合於適當位置時,一連結珠片的條帶被分開成個別的珠片。新分開的珠片已經被織針刺穿且因此被以新的縫繡牢固地接附。 From the prior art, for example, EP-A 1 561 849 discloses a so-called bead head, and EP-A 1 764 435 discloses a garnish head in which a shuttle embroidery machine is used. With these devices, strip-like components are supplied to the embroidery dots and sewn to the embroidery base, wherein when stitched in place, a strip of joined beads is separated into individual beads. The newly separated beads have been pierced by the needles and are therefore firmly attached with new stitches.

習知技術也包括有EP 1 764 434,其描述以及主張了上述頭部的一項特殊方面。根據EP 1 764 434,每個珠片以及飾帶頭部都具有一個連結器及一個重置裝置,所述連結器可以被織針挺桿所啟動,用於結合於該裝置之中,該重置裝置則用於分開該裝置。重置裝置包含有一個汽缸/活塞 組件,借助於所述組件,可以操作一個延伸了該機器的整個長度的連接桿件。就每個珠片或是飾帶頭部,連接桿件具有握爪,該握爪在操作重置裝置時可以解開珠片頭部。當珠片或是飾帶頭部脫離而其中該連結輪變成不與驅動軸桿卡合時,一個齒會嚙合連結輪來阻擋該連結輪。這樣的優點在於,該珠片帶可以被穩固地固持於適當位置之中,從該位置處,要被縫繡的珠片可以在前進時被帶入用於縫繡的正確位置之中。 The prior art also includes EP 1 764 434, which describes and claims a particular aspect of the above mentioned head. According to EP 1 764 434, each bead and the sash head have a connector and a resetting device which can be activated by a needle stalk for coupling into the device, the reset The device is then used to separate the device. The reset device contains a cylinder/piston An assembly by means of which a connecting rod extending the entire length of the machine can be operated. For each bead or sash head, the connecting bar has a grip that unlocks the bead head when the resetting device is operated. When the bead or sash head is disengaged and the splicing wheel does not engage the drive shaft, one tooth will engage the splicing wheel to block the splicing wheel. This has the advantage that the bead strip can be securely held in place from which the sewn pieces can be brought into the correct position for the stitching during advancement.

從EP 1 764 434得知的裝置是以靜止方式裝設的,也就是不能在刺繡機框架上的載架上旋轉。為了要卡合珠片或是飾帶頭部,連結輪子僅僅被旋轉,其中該裝置的其他部件則無法移動。所描述的裝置的一項特點在於,珠片頭部不會被直接驅動,而是通過所述的連結器而被驅動。另外一項特點在於,要卡合珠片或是飾帶頭部,不需要有分開的致動器,因為卡合珠片或是飾帶頭部是由織針挺桿所達成。 The device known from EP 1 764 434 is mounted in a stationary manner, i.e., cannot be rotated on a carrier on the frame of the embroidery machine. In order to snap the beads or the sash head, the connecting wheels are only rotated, and the other parts of the device cannot move. A feature of the described device is that the bead head is not driven directly, but rather is driven by the connector. Another feature is that it is not necessary to have separate actuators to engage the beads or the sash head, since the snap-on beads or the sash head are achieved by the needle stalks.

根據本發明,在根據申請專利範圍第1項前言的方法中,為了要與一個驅動單元結合,用於呈現裝飾材料的整個裝置從一個靜止位置移動到一個刺繡位置,其中裝置的一驅動輪會變成與固定式的驅動單元,例如是驅動軸桿嚙合。而為了再次分離,較佳的是使用相同的致動器,該裝置從刺繡位置移動到靜止位置,在其中該驅動輪與該固定式驅動單元或是驅動軸桿分離。根據本發明的方法所具有的優點在於,用於呈現裝飾材料的裝置可以個別地且容易地結合於一個驅動軸桿。另一項優點在於,織針位置的可取用性大致上不會受到將裝置安裝於刺繡機的限制,因為該裝置在不使用時會從織針位置移除。這與上文所引用的EP-A 1 764 435的以固定方式固定於機器框架的珠片以及飾帶頭部是相反的。 According to the invention, in the method according to the preamble of claim 1, in order to be combined with a drive unit, the entire device for presenting the decorative material is moved from a rest position to an embroidery position, wherein a drive wheel of the device It becomes into engagement with a stationary drive unit, such as a drive shaft. For re-separation, it is preferred to use the same actuator that moves from the embroidered position to the rest position in which the drive wheel is disengaged from the stationary drive unit or the drive shaft. The method according to the invention has the advantage that the means for presenting the decorative material can be individually and easily integrated into a drive shaft. Another advantage is that the accessibility of the needle position is substantially unrestricted by the attachment of the device to the embroidery machine because the device is removed from the needle position when not in use. This is in contrast to the sequins and sash heads of the EP-A 1 764 435 which are fixed in a fixed manner to the machine frame.

有利的是,該裝置可以從靜止位置旋轉到刺繡位置,且反之亦然。可以藉助於將裝置對應地樞轉連結到刺繡機框架而容易地達成旋轉運動。在此處該驅動輪可以固定在靜止位置之中來防止其不受到控制而進一步移動。 Advantageously, the device can be rotated from a rest position to an embroidery position and vice versa. The rotational movement can be easily achieved by pivotally coupling the device to the embroidery machine frame accordingly. Here the drive wheel can be fixed in a rest position to prevent it from moving further without being controlled.

圖1顯示一多頭刺繡機的一刺繡頭部11。此多頭刺繡機之特徵係為其設有用於每個刺繡頭部11的複數個織針位置13,其中只有一個單一的織針位置在運作中被驅動。此刺繡頭部因此可稱作多織針刺繡頭部。每個織針位置13包含有一個大型線引導器15、各種另外的線引導裝置17、一可向上和向下移動的織針挺桿19,以及可分離地固定到織針挺桿19的織針21。根據顯示的示範性實施例。總共設有六個織針位置13(1號到6號),其中從右邊數來的第三織針位置是在運作中,也就是有效的。為了改變有效的織針位置,該刺繡頭部11可以一驅動器(圖中未詳細地顯示)在箭頭22的方向中移動到側邊,以便結合另一個織針位置。此種多頭刺繡機的工作原理為在此技術領域中具有通常知識者所熟知,而在本文中不需要更詳細地說明。在刺繡頭部11上的側邊係配置有一裝置23,其用於進給形成為珠片帶24(顯示於圖7中)形式的裝飾材料。 Figure 1 shows an embroidery head 11 of a multi-head embroidery machine. This multi-head embroidery machine is characterized in that it is provided with a plurality of knitting needle positions 13 for each embroidery head 11, wherein only one single knitting needle position is driven in operation. This embroidery head can therefore be referred to as a multi-needle embroidery head. Each needle position 13 includes a large wire guide 15, various additional wire guiding devices 17, a needle needle lifter 19 that is movable upwardly and downwardly, and a woven fabric that is detachably secured to the needle lifter 19. Needle 21. According to an exemplary embodiment shown. There are a total of six knitting needle positions 13 (No. 1 to No. 6), in which the third knitting needle position from the right is in operation, that is, effective. In order to change the effective needle position, the embroidery head 11 can be moved to the side in the direction of the arrow 22 by a driver (not shown in detail) to engage another needle position. The working principle of such a multi-head embroidery machine is well known to those of ordinary skill in the art and need not be described in greater detail herein. The side of the embroidery head 11 is provided with a means 23 for feeding a decorative material formed in the form of a bead strip 24 (shown in Figure 7).

如圖2a及3a進一步顯示,裝置23包含有一個載架輪廓25,一致動器27係設置於該載架輪廓25上。在本例中,致動器27係由具有一活塞29以及一汽缸31的活塞/汽缸單元組成(圖3)。活塞29以其前方端部穩固地螺合至載架輪廓25(圖3c:螺絲33)。汽缸31依次固定地配置於刺繡頭部11或是刺繡機框架上。為此目的,如顯示於本示範性實施例中,刺繡頭部11上係設有一個裝設板件35,該汽缸31係配置於該裝設板件35上(圖2c以及圖3c)。該裝設板件35具有一臂部37,其係以角度突出,該臂部的端 部係設有一個固定裝置39,在其中一實施例中該固定裝置39係為夾緊裝置39。該夾緊裝置39較佳地具有一圓形凹部41,一螺栓43係以可以旋轉的方式固持在該凹部中(圖2c以及圖3c)。螺栓43可藉由一個夾緊螺絲45而被固定成抵抗軸向地滑出。螺栓43屬於一夾緊環47,該夾緊環環繞且夾緊汽缸31。螺栓43界定一個第一樞轉點49(相當於旋轉軸)。 As further shown in Figures 2a and 3a, the device 23 includes a carrier profile 25 on which the actuator 27 is disposed. In this example, the actuator 27 is comprised of a piston/cylinder unit having a piston 29 and a cylinder 31 (Fig. 3). The piston 29 is securely screwed to the carrier profile 25 with its front end (Fig. 3c: screw 33). The cylinders 31 are sequentially and fixedly disposed on the embroidery head 11 or the embroidery machine frame. For this purpose, as shown in the exemplary embodiment, the embroidery head 11 is provided with a mounting plate member 35 which is disposed on the mounting plate member 35 (Fig. 2c and Fig. 3c). The mounting plate member 35 has an arm portion 37 that protrudes at an angle, the end of the arm portion The system is provided with a fixing device 39, which in one embodiment is a clamping device 39. The clamping device 39 preferably has a circular recess 41 in which a bolt 43 is rotatably held (Fig. 2c and Fig. 3c). The bolt 43 can be fixed to resist axial sliding by a clamping screw 45. The bolt 43 belongs to a clamping ring 47 which surrounds and clamps the cylinder 31. The bolt 43 defines a first pivot point 49 (corresponding to the axis of rotation).

一第二樞轉點51係藉由一旋轉槓桿53給定,該旋轉槓桿係連接刺繡頭部11,在離開旋轉軸57的一距離處與載架輪廓25一起樞轉。旋轉槓桿53係配置成在裝設板件35的一延伸部55(旋轉軸57)上轉動。因為裝置23樞轉裝設於刺繡機上,藉由開關元件元件27,該裝置23可以轉動離開一靜止位置(圖2)而進入一刺繡位置(圖3),且反之亦然。載架輪廓25以及裝設於其上的元件係藉由致動器27繞著旋轉軸57旋轉。 A second pivot point 51 is given by a rotary lever 53 that connects the embroidery head 11 and pivots with the carrier profile 25 at a distance from the axis of rotation 57. The rotary lever 53 is configured to rotate on an extension portion 55 (rotation shaft 57) of the attachment plate member 35. Since the device 23 is pivotally mounted on the embroidery machine, by means of the switching element element 27, the device 23 can be rotated away from a rest position (Fig. 2) into an embroidery position (Fig. 3) and vice versa. The carrier profile 25 and the components mounted thereon are rotated by the actuator 27 about the axis of rotation 57.

裝置23的其中一特殊特徵係為,二個不同的珠片帶可同時地運作。因此,設有兩個驅動器以用於輸送珠片帶。每個驅動器具有一個驅動元件59a、59b。在其中一實施例中,驅動元件59a、59b係為驅動齒輪59a、59b,其用於驅動一刺狀輪61a、61b(圖2a和2c,以及圖3a和3c)。驅動齒輪59a、59b係與第一驅動輪63a、63b結合,且刺狀輪61a、61b與第二驅動輪65a、65b結合。第一和第二驅動輪63a、63b、65a、65b經由一齒狀皮帶67a、67b各自連接在一起,使得刺狀輪61a、61b可經由驅動齒輪59a、59b被驅 動。 One particular feature of the device 23 is that two different bead strips can operate simultaneously. Therefore, two drivers are provided for transporting the beads. Each drive has a drive element 59a, 59b. In one of the embodiments, the drive elements 59a, 59b are drive gears 59a, 59b for driving a lance wheel 61a, 61b (Figs. 2a and 2c, and Figs. 3a and 3c). The drive gears 59a, 59b are coupled to the first drive wheels 63a, 63b, and the lance wheels 61a, 61b are coupled to the second drive wheels 65a, 65b. The first and second drive wheels 63a, 63b, 65a, 65b are each coupled together via a toothed belt 67a, 67b such that the spurs 61a, 61b can be driven via the drive gears 59a, 59b move.

為了驅動該驅動齒輪59a、59b,驅動軸桿69a、69b在刺繡機的縱向方向中延伸,在其中一實施例中,驅動軸桿69a、69b係為一第一和第二齒狀桿件69a、69b。齒狀桿件69a、69b係以可旋轉的方式被固持在裝設板件35的通道71a、71b中(圖2c以及3c)。齒狀桿件69a、69b可根據儲存在刺繡機的一控制單元中的刺繡程式的規格而被中央驅動單元(未顯示於圖中)驅動。在顯示於圖3中之裝置23的位置,驅動齒輪59a、59b係與齒狀桿件69a、69b嚙合。然而,代替齒狀桿件,可使用帶有裝設的齒輪的軸桿。 In order to drive the drive gears 59a, 59b, the drive shafts 69a, 69b extend in the longitudinal direction of the embroidery machine. In one embodiment, the drive shafts 69a, 69b are a first and second toothed member 69a. 69b. The toothed rod members 69a, 69b are rotatably held in the passages 71a, 71b of the mounting plate member 35 (Figs. 2c and 3c). The toothed bars 69a, 69b can be driven by a central drive unit (not shown) in accordance with the specifications of the embroidery program stored in a control unit of the embroidery machine. At the position of the device 23 shown in Fig. 3, the drive gears 59a, 59b are engaged with the toothed rod members 69a, 69b. However, instead of a toothed rod, a shaft with a mounted gear can be used.

為了防止在裝置11的被動位置中的驅動齒輪59a、59b不必要的位移,移動式鎖定元件73a、73b(最佳顯示於圖2a、2c、3c和圖4中)係被配置成在載架輪廓25上樞轉,在其中一實施例中,移動式鎖定元件73a、73b係為鎖定槓桿73a、73b。該鎖定槓桿73a、73b係藉由至少一個彈簧77抵靠著齒輪59a、59b被預拉緊,並且可與在驅動齒輪中的末端裝設的鎖定凸輪75a、75b嚙合(圖1a和1c)。該鎖定槓桿73a、73b係被緊固至一槓桿79,該槓桿依次可轉動地配置在載架輪廓25上。當裝置23轉動到刺繡位置時,該槓桿79以其中一端部靜止在一固定銷81上,藉此該槓桿79以及配置在其上的鎖定槓桿73a、73b係轉動並且移動離開驅動齒輪59a、59b(圖4)。固定銷81係被固定至該裝設板件35,但是亦可被支撐在刺繡機框架上。 In order to prevent unnecessary displacement of the drive gears 59a, 59b in the passive position of the device 11, the mobile locking elements 73a, 73b (best shown in Figures 2a, 2c, 3c and 4) are configured to be in the carrier The contour 25 is pivoted, and in one embodiment, the mobile locking elements 73a, 73b are locking levers 73a, 73b. The locking levers 73a, 73b are pretensioned against the gears 59a, 59b by at least one spring 77 and are engageable with locking cams 75a, 75b mounted at the ends in the drive gear (Figs. 1a and 1c). The locking levers 73a, 73b are fastened to a lever 79 which is in turn rotatably arranged on the carrier profile 25. When the device 23 is rotated to the embroidery position, the lever 79 is seated at one end thereof on a fixing pin 81, whereby the lever 79 and the locking levers 73a, 73b disposed thereon are rotated and moved away from the driving gears 59a, 59b. (Figure 4). The fixing pin 81 is fixed to the mounting plate member 35, but can also be supported on the embroidery machine frame.

為了精確地將裝置23定位在刺繡位置中,一可調整銷 83係被設在載架輪廓25上(圖2c、3c以及圖4)。調整銷83在其中一端部具有一螺紋,並且係螺固在一軸承84的螺孔之中。一個鎖固螺帽86容許調整銷83一旦設置後被固定。調整銷83以其自由端部停置於在裝置23的刺繡位置中的旋轉槓桿53上(圖2c和圖4)。使用該調整銷83,裝置相對於刺繡頭部的旋轉位置可被調整,使得被排出的珠片的開口被精確地定位在織針向上和向下移動的軸線中。對於平順的刺繡運作而言這是很重要的。否則,存在有織針21會撞擊珠片而毀壞的風險。 In order to accurately position the device 23 in the embroidery position, an adjustable pin The 83 series is placed on the carrier profile 25 (Figs. 2c, 3c and 4). The adjustment pin 83 has a thread at one end thereof and is screwed into a screw hole of a bearing 84. A locking nut 86 allows the adjustment pin 83 to be secured once set. The adjustment pin 83 is parked with its free end on the rotary lever 53 in the embroidery position of the device 23 (Figs. 2c and 4). Using the adjustment pin 83, the rotational position of the device relative to the embroidery head can be adjusted such that the opening of the discharged bead is accurately positioned in the axis in which the needle moves up and down. This is important for smooth embroidery operations. Otherwise, there is a risk that the needle 21 will hit the bead and be destroyed.

例如從圖2a和圖3a明白得知,刺狀輪61a、61b係互相在後以可旋轉的方式被配置在載架輪廓25上,但是在高度上以一微小的距離彼此偏移開。一引導元件85a、85b分配到每個刺狀輪61a、61b,其係抵靠著所分配的刺狀輪61a、61b被預拉,且在運作中將珠片靠著刺狀輪61a、61b下壓。引導元件85a、85b的位置可由彈簧或是其他像是磁鐵的作用力機構產生。引導元件85a、85b較佳地係可繞著旋轉軸87a、87b旋轉以幫助將珠片帶螺固於刺狀輪61a、61b上(圖2a以及3a)。直接鄰近於引導元件85a、85b的是引導通道89a、89b。引導通道89a、89b具有出口開口90a、90b,其互相直接地置於上方。以此設計,其能夠引導具有不同的尺寸的珠片通過引導通道89a、89b到刺繡點並且同時地繡上這些珠片。與其他習知的珠片裝置相比,可因此輸出二個不同的珠片並且藉由一針法被接附到刺繡基部,因此二個珠片係互相配置在上。 As is apparent from Figures 2a and 3a, the lancet wheels 61a, 61b are rotatably disposed on the carrier profile 25, but are offset from each other by a slight distance in height. A guiding member 85a, 85b is assigned to each of the spurs 61a, 61b which is pre-tensioned against the assigned spurs 61a, 61b and which in operation operates the beads against the spurs 61a, 61b push down. The position of the guiding elements 85a, 85b can be generated by a spring or other force mechanism such as a magnet. The guiding elements 85a, 85b are preferably rotatable about the axes of rotation 87a, 87b to assist in the screwing of the bead strips to the stab wheels 61a, 61b (Figs. 2a and 3a). Directly adjacent to the guiding elements 85a, 85b are guiding channels 89a, 89b. The guide channels 89a, 89b have outlet openings 90a, 90b that are placed directly above each other. With this design, it is possible to guide the beads having different sizes through the guide passages 89a, 89b to the embroidery dots and simultaneously embroider the beads. Compared to other conventional bead devices, two different beads can be output and attached to the embroidery base by a stitching method, so that the two beads are placed on each other.

珠片帶(未顯示於圖2及圖3中)可藉由進給通道93a、93b被供給至刺狀輪61a、61b,進給通道93a、93b接附至載架輪廓25(圖2a及圖3a)。 The bead strips (not shown in Figures 2 and 3) can be supplied to the lancet wheels 61a, 61b by feed channels 93a, 93b, and the feed channels 93a, 93b are attached to the carrier profile 25 (Fig. 2a and Figure 3a).

顯示於圖4中的用於刺繡裝飾材料的裝置的替代實施例容許同時進給以及珠片和緞帶或是線材的刺繡:換句話說,該裝置包含有一個珠片裝置以及一飾帶(soutache)裝置,藉由這些機構,珠片或是飾帶(或繩)可同時地被進給。此替代的裝置原則上係建構成相似於根據圖2和圖3所描述的裝置,但是具有一不同處為,一珠片進給裝置被一飾帶裝置替換。 An alternative embodiment of the device for embroidering decorative materials shown in Figure 4 allows for simultaneous feeding and embroidery of the beads and ribbons or wires: in other words, the device comprises a bead device and a sash ( Soutache) devices, by which the beads or sashes (or ropes) can be fed simultaneously. This alternative device is constructed in principle similar to the device described in accordance with Figures 2 and 3, but with the difference that a bead feed device is replaced by a sash device.

用於飾帶裝置的驅動器可主要地形成與珠片裝置的驅動器相同。然而,驅動輪65a係結合至代替刺狀輪的第一斜齒輪91。第一斜齒輪91與一第二斜齒輪93合作,第二斜齒輪係經由軸桿95與齒輪97連接。齒輪97嚙合兩個輔助齒輪99的齒部,該輔助齒輪接著與配置在一飾帶輪101的周圍上的齒部102合作。飾帶輪101具有一開口103,其容許裝置23從刺繡位置旋轉到靜止位置,而不需要裁掉織針線。該飾帶輪係以可以旋轉的方式裝設在一支撐件105中(圖5)。以習知的方式,該飾帶輪方式具有一個洞孔107,一線材可被引導通過該洞孔107。 The driver for the sash device can be formed primarily like the driver of the bead device. However, the drive wheel 65a is coupled to the first bevel gear 91 instead of the lance wheel. The first helical gear 91 cooperates with a second helical gear 93, and the second helical gear is coupled to the gear 97 via a shaft 95. The gear 97 engages the teeth of the two auxiliary gears 99, which in turn cooperate with the teeth 102 disposed on the periphery of a decorative wheel 101. The decor wheel 101 has an opening 103 that allows the device 23 to be rotated from the embroidered position to the rest position without the need to cut the needle thread. The belt pulley is rotatably mounted in a support member 105 (Fig. 5). In a conventional manner, the belt wheel method has a hole 107 through which a wire can be guided.

因為二個輔助齒輪99,飾帶輪101的齒部保持永久地與傳動系連接,與其旋轉位置無關。 Because of the two auxiliary gears 99, the teeth of the belt pulley 101 remain permanently connected to the drive train regardless of their rotational position.

從圖6明顯得知,用於珠片帶的引導通道89b係位於支撐件105的下方。引導通道89b的出口開口90b係被定 位成使得從引導通道(圖7)完全地突伸出的一完整珠片104的中央開口大致上置於飾帶輪101的中央。一飾帶裝置與一珠片裝置的組合具有優點為,線材以及珠片皆可被繡上,甚至彼此互相繡於其上。 As is apparent from Fig. 6, the guide passage 89b for the bead strip is located below the support member 105. The outlet opening 90b of the guiding passage 89b is determined The central opening of a complete bead 104 that is fully protruded from the guide channel (Fig. 7) is positioned substantially in the center of the decor wheel 101. The combination of a ribbon device and a bead device has the advantage that both the wire and the beads can be embroidered and even embroidered to each other.

裝設在其中裝設有飾邊輪101的支撐件105的側邊的是一移動式裁切器109。此包括一槓桿,一裁切邊緣111係形成於該槓桿上。該裁切器109可旋轉的裝設在支撐件105上(圖6中的旋轉軸106)且藉由一個別的致動器113被旋轉,在其中一實施例中,該致動器113為驅動器113(例如一氣動汽缸)。為此目的,該裁切器109係經由一槓桿110與驅動器113的活塞桿件112連接。一另外的固定式裁切邊緣115係形成於支撐件105的下方。在啟動裁切器109後,該裁切邊緣111、115執行一剪刀狀的裁切運動。 Mounted on the side of the support member 105 in which the trimming wheel 101 is mounted is a movable cutter 109. This includes a lever on which a cutting edge 111 is formed. The cutter 109 is rotatably mounted on the support member 105 (the rotating shaft 106 in FIG. 6) and is rotated by a further actuator 113. In one embodiment, the actuator 113 is Driver 113 (eg, a pneumatic cylinder). For this purpose, the cutter 109 is coupled to the piston rod member 112 of the actuator 113 via a lever 110. An additional fixed cutting edge 115 is formed below the support member 105. After the cutter 109 is activated, the cutting edges 111, 115 perform a scissor-like cutting motion.

在支撐件105的底部上係設有一夾緊彈簧117,該夾緊彈簧例如是由彈簧鋼製成(參照圖5至圖8)。夾緊彈簧117大致上平行於且靠近裁切器109延伸。從裁切器109延伸出的一鼻件119置於夾緊彈簧117的頂部上,並且當裁切器109開啟時舉起彈簧(圖7和圖8)。當裁切器109關閉時,夾緊彈簧117置於支撐件105的底部上。在此位置,其可夾持從飾帶輪101突伸出的線材或是色帶的端部。 A clamping spring 117 is attached to the bottom of the support member 105, and the clamping spring is made of, for example, spring steel (refer to Figs. 5 to 8). The clamping spring 117 extends substantially parallel to and adjacent the cutter 109. A nose piece 119 extending from the cutter 109 is placed on top of the clamp spring 117 and lifts the spring when the cutter 109 is open (Figs. 7 and 8). When the cutter 109 is closed, the clamping spring 117 is placed on the bottom of the support member 105. In this position, it can grip the wire protruding from the belt pulley 101 or the end of the ribbon.

為了裁切一線材,第一裁切器109係開啟,其中裁切器驅動器係被啟動。夾緊彈簧117同時被開啟,因為鼻件119將彈簧與其承載在一起。隨後,帶有被夾持的刺繡基部的刺繡框架被移動,因此延伸於飾帶輪和刺繡基部之間的 線材部分變成停置於移動和固定裁切邊緣111、115。一旦如此,驅動器113可再次被啟動,且裁切器109關閉。當裁切器109關閉時,線材藉由夾緊彈簧117被夾持在支撐件105的下方然後裁切。 To cut a wire, the first cutter 109 is opened with the cutter drive activated. The clamping spring 117 is simultaneously opened because the nose piece 119 carries the spring therewith. Subsequently, the embroidery frame with the clamped embroidery base is moved, thus extending between the belt pulley and the embroidery base The wire portion becomes parked on the moving and fixed cutting edges 111, 115. Once this is done, the drive 113 can be activated again and the cutter 109 is closed. When the cutter 109 is closed, the wire is clamped under the support member 105 by the clamp spring 117 and then cut.
